Insights from the Ground: Fans’ Experiences and Expectations

The anticipation in the air was palpable as fans gathered days in advance for Billie Eilish’s concert in Brisbane. For many, like 22-year-old Courtney Hamilton, this was not just about attending a show; it was about being part of something monumental. “The excitement is overwhelming,” she remarked as she set up her tent alongside other eager fans. “It’s like a countdown to Christmas, just with more singing and bonding.” The atmosphere was filled with enthusiasts who shared a common goal: to secure a prime spot and revel in Eilish’s electrifying performance.

As the days progressed, the camp site quickly evolved into a vibrant community. Fans engaged in conversations about their favorite songs, shared food, and even held impromptu sing-alongs, solidifying friendships that would endure beyond the concert. “I didn’t realize how much this experience would bring us together,” said Tom, a fellow fan. “We’re all here for Billie, but it feels like we’re also creating our little festival.” The camaraderie among fans enhanced the experience of waiting, turning the lengthy hours into cherished memories.

The excitement of seeing Billie Eilish live motivated many to endure the inconveniences of camping out. Expectations ran high, not just for the music but also for the emotional connection that live performances inspire. “Her concerts are life-changing,” stated Anna, another devoted fan. “They are moments where she speaks directly to us.” This sense of personal connection and the shared thrill of the experience was a common thread throughout the camp, illustrating how the wait blended anticipation with joyous collective participation.
